JWT(JSON Web Token)是一种用于身份验证和授权的开放标准。它由三部分组成:头部(Header)、载荷(Payload)和签名(Signature)。签名部分使用不同的算法进行加密,其中包括RS256、RS384和RS512算法。
这三种算法的不同在于它们使用的加密算法和密钥长度:
这些算法的选择取决于安全性和性能的权衡。一般来说,对于大多数应用场景,RS256算法已经足够安全,而且具有较好的性能表现。
JWT RS256、RS384和RS512算法的应用场景包括但不限于:
总结:JWT RS256、RS384和RS512算法是用于JWT签名的不同加密算法,它们在密钥长度和安全性方面有所不同。根据具体的应用场景和安全需求,选择适合的算法可以确保身份验证和授权的安全性和性能。腾讯云提供的云鉴权服务(CAM)可以帮助开发者快速实现JWT的签发和验证功能。
算法大赛
Techo Youth高校公开课
云+社区技术沙龙[第27期]
云+社区技术沙龙[第4期]
云+社区技术沙龙[第28期]
云+社区技术沙龙[第16期]
云+未来峰会
云+社区技术沙龙[第7期]
云+社区技术沙龙[第22期]
技术创作101训练营
serverless days
领取专属 10元无门槛券
手把手带您无忧上云